+        // This is a defensive check to make sure there is no data loss if
+        // 1. There are one or more blocks on the filesystem
+        // 2. There are one or more blocks in the block table
+        // This can lead to false positives as
+        // 1. Chunks written to disk that did not get recorded in RocksDB can
+        //    occur due to failures during write
+        // 2. Blocks that were deleted from blocks table but the deletion of
+        //    the underlying file could not be completed
+        // 3. Failures between files being deleted from disk but not being
+        //    cleaned up.
+        // 4. Bugs in the code.
+        // Blocks stored on disk represent data written by a client and should
+        // be treated with care at the expense of creating artifacts on disk
+        // that  might be unreferenced.
+        // https://issues.apache.org/jira/browse/HDDS-8138 will move the
+        // implementation to only depend on consistency of the chunks folder
+
